Understanding the Rise of Coin Casinos in Canada
Canada has long been positioned as a leader in gambling regulation, with strict frameworks governing land-based casinos and online betting. However, the advent of cryptocurrencies—particularly Bitcoin, Ethereum, and stablecoins—has introduced new possibilities. Coin casinos operate at the intersection of blockchain technology and online wagering, providing players with benefits such as enhanced privacy, faster transaction times, and potentially lower fees.
This technological shift aligns with Canadian consumers’ increasing familiarity with digital assets, fostering trust and facilitating access to international markets where traditional banking restrictions may limit widespread gambling participation. Regulatory Challenges and Industry Compliance
Despite the promising outlook, integrating cryptocurrencies into regulated gambling environments is complex. Canadian authorities are cautious, emphasizing the importance of safeguarding player funds and preventing money laundering. While provinces like Ontario have begun regulating online operators, the legal landscape around coin casinos remains in flux.

One critical aspect often discussed by industry experts is the necessity for responsible gaming initiatives. Cryptocurrency’s pseudonymous qualities, while beneficial for privacy, can also facilitate problematic gambling behaviors if unchecked.
